首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 15 毫秒
1.
本文以Nios Ⅱ嵌入式软处理器为核心,利用USB控制芯片CH372,设计了基于Nios Ⅱ嵌入式软处理器的USB通信接口.本文重点介绍了USB接口的硬件实现方案,分析了CH372的通信流程,并编写了下位机和上位机PC的通信程序.与传统的嵌入式设计方案相比,该方案的整体性更好,具有很强的扩展性和灵活性,降低了软件的开发成本以及硬件实现风险.  相似文献   

2.
扩频信号源是扩频系统的重要组成设备,可以为扩频接收机提供各种形式的扩频信号(如直扩、跳频等)。针对目前市场上的扩频信号源价格昂贵,采用专用的扩频芯片也存在扩展和升级性能较差的问题,提出采用NiosⅡ软核处理器来实现性价比高且能够灵活改变调制方式的扩频信号源,将NiosⅡ的自定义组件技术与扩频信号源的产生原理相结合,设计出了一种基于NiosⅡ的扩频信号源自定义组件。此组件拥有直扩和跳频两种可选的调制方式,并且具有各种可控制的参数。在应用时利用SOPC(可编程片上系统)技术,只需在NiosⅡ系统中加入此组件并在顶层软件中调用该组件驱动函数库的函数即可产生多种调制方式的扩频信号。  相似文献   

3.
基于NiosⅡ的嵌入式USB主机设计与研究   总被引:2,自引:0,他引:2  
提出了一种基于SoPC的嵌入式USB主机的设计方案,将NiosⅡ软核处理器嵌入到FPGA,控制USB主控制器SL811HS实现USB的点对点的数据传输,体现了其设计的先进性,并通过一个实例,详细地说明了USB主机在信息安全领域的简单应用,测试结果表明该方案的实用性和有效性.  相似文献   

4.
针对国内试验靶场对时统终端硬件结构的复杂性,从工程实施的角度改进原有时统终端码解调设计和控制方案。在严格遵循国军标中时统终端性能指标的前提下,对系统的设计进行硬件结构的简化和控制器的改进。实现时统终端基于FPGA中NiosⅡ嵌入式处理器软核的集成化设计,完成IRIG-B(DC和AC)码解调。  相似文献   

5.
扩频信号源是扩频系统的重要组成设备,可以为扩频接收机提供各种形式的扩频信号(如直扩、跳频等).针对目前市场上的扩频信号源价格昂贵.采用专用的扩频芯片也存在扩展和升级性能较差的问题,提出采用Nios Ⅱ软核处理器来实现性价比高且能够灵活改变调制方式的扩频信号源,将Nios Ⅱ的自定义组件技术与扩频信号源的产生原理相结合,设计出了一种基于NiosⅡ的扩频信号源自定义组件.此组件拥有直扩和跳频两种可选的调制方式,并且具有各种可控制的参数.在应用时利用SOPC(可编程片上系统)技术,只需在Nios Ⅱ系统中加入此组件并在顶层软件中调用该组件驱动函数库的函数即可产生多种调制方式的扩频信号.  相似文献   

6.
邹强  李曼  姬劳 《计算机测量与控制》2007,15(8):1029-1030,1066
针对传统同步开关控制装置操动精度不高且外围硬件电路复杂的状况,提出了以Altera公司的FPGA为核心的基于Nios Ⅱ软核处理器的智能同步开关控制装置的实现方法;采用SOPC技术和软硬件协同设计思想,用VHDL语言设计相关外设,以嵌入式实时操作系统μC/OS-Ⅱ为系统软件平台,在Nios Ⅱ IDE开发环境中编写软件算法,同时采用定制指令提高系统性能;实际结果证明该控制装置具有良好的实用性和可扩展性.  相似文献   

7.
针对高分辨率雷达图像显示的应用,利用Altera公司提供的片上系统开发工具设计了一个基于Nios Ⅱ软核处理器和高清多媒体接口(HDMI)芯片的图像显示系统;可将并行输入的灰度图像信号转换成CEA-861-D建议规定的多种视频格式,在HDMI(DVI)显示器上滚动输出图像,分辨率最高可达1920x1080p@60Hz;通过软硬件协同设计的方法提高系统的灵活性和可扩展性。  相似文献   

8.
为了便于应用系统在未来进行更新升级和提高解决方案的灵活性、可重用性,相应地提高资源利用率和避免资源浪费,综合采用FPGA和SOPc技术构建了基于NiosⅡ软核CPU的硬盘存储系统的硬件设计方案.使用软核处理器可按功能需求进行配置,易于和其它IP核互连形成完整系统设计,可有效地降低开发周期、缩短上市时间和成本.该设计方案在Al-tera公司的飓风系列FPGA器件中得到了实现并完成验证.目前获得了一定的实际应用且效果良好,具有广泛地应用价值.  相似文献   

9.
基于NiosⅡ的智能多接口片上系统设计   总被引:1,自引:0,他引:1  
设计了一种基于NiosⅡ处理器的片上系统(SoC),集成了NiosⅡ处理器IP、PCI接口IP、网络接口IP以及基于Wishbone总线的串行接口IP核、CAN接口IP核等。系统具有可重配置、可扩展、灵活、兼容性高、功耗低等优点,适合于片上系统开发与应用。本设计使用Verilog HDL硬件描述语言在QuartusⅡ环境下进行IP软核设计、综合、布局布线,在Model Sim下完成功能、时序仿真,在SoPC下完成系统的定制与集成,在NiosⅡ IDE环境下完成片上系统软件程序的开发,最后在FPGA器件上实现了智能多接口功能的片上系统。  相似文献   

10.
介绍了Altera公司最新开发的SOPC解决方案——Nios Ⅱ软核处理器,提出了基于Nios Ⅱ嵌入式软核处理器的脉宽调制PWM控制器的硬件、软件设计方法,并给出了脉宽调制PWM软件编写的程序。实验结果表明,与现有的其它方法相比,该方法具有灵活、稳定、易维护、高效率等优点。  相似文献   

11.
基于资源IP核的复用设计方式,提出了一种基于OPENCORE及NiosⅡ固核处理器的片上系统设计方法,并重点对Avalon和Wishbone总线IP核互连总线体系结构、基于OPENCORE的IP核实现与应用技术等关键技术进行了深入剖析.  相似文献   

12.
介绍频率等精度测量原理,并应用于基于Nios Ⅱ的机车速度信号等精度采集与防滑、防空转控制片上系统的设计中.试验证明,完全满足机车双闭环调速控制系统对速度反馈信号的要求,同时在此基础上实现的机车防(滑)空转保护控制,实际应用效果良好.  相似文献   

13.
针对高分辨率雷达图像显示的应用,利用Altera公司提供的片上系统开发工具设计了一个基于Nios Ⅱ软核处理器和高清多媒体接口(HDMI)芯片的图像显示系统;可将并行输入的灰度图像信号转换成CEA-861-D建议规定的多种视频格式,在HDMI( DVI)显示器上滚动输出图像,分辨率最高可达1920x1080p@60Hz;通过软硬件协同设计的方法提高系统的灵活性和可扩展性.  相似文献   

14.
介绍了一种基于Altera公司的Nios CPU构建的运动控制卡.以及硬件和软件的设计方法。本系统具有高集成度、低成本、结构灵活和开发周期短的特点.并且已成功应用于多轴数控机床控制系统中,应用效果达到了设计目标。  相似文献   

15.
介绍指纹采集技术的发展与现状,提出一种基于Nios Ⅱ[1]的嵌入式指纹采集系统;通过自定义FPS200外设和VGA外设与开发板硬件连接,采用MCU接口方式;对于FPS200的初始化和指纹采集程序的编写,根据不同采集环境调整芯片相应参数可以获得最佳清晰度的原始指纹图像,并获得良好效果.实验证明:采集的指纹图像纹理清晰,背景噪声小,且采集速度快,具有接口方便、成本低、开发周期短、安全性能高等优点.  相似文献   

16.
文章介绍了如何在Cyclone芯片中嵌入和定制NiosⅡ软处理器,嵌入触发模块、数字锁相环和数据缓存模块,从而设计高速逻辑分析仪.分析仪能够采集速率高达50MBs的8路逻辑信号,并用LCD显示波形.也能够与PC机实时通信和数据传榆,用PC机完成对所测逻辑信号的存储、处理和显示.  相似文献   

17.
Nios Ⅱ是Altera公司推出的第二代IP软核处理器,它与其他IP核构成了SOPC系统的主要部分。用户可以通过自定义逻辑的方法在SOPC设计中添加自己开发的IP核。这种用户自定义逻辑具有灵活高效等特性,充分体现了SOPC设计的优越性。本文简要介绍了Nios II设计架构,然后通过一个USB控制器的接口模块设计实例,详细介绍了Nios II设计中用户自定义逻辑的实现方法和效果,同时给出了对USB控制器SL811HS的底层读写函数。  相似文献   

18.
基于NiosⅡ多核驾驶疲劳检测系统设计   总被引:3,自引:2,他引:1  
采用SOPC技术,对多核驾驶疲劳检测系统进行了研究与设计.为了实现系统设计的单片化,把NiosⅡ软核处理器、摄像头采集控制器IP核、部分图像处理算法模块等系统部件都集成到一块FPGA上.为了提高系统处理速度,系统采用双NiosⅡ软核处理器设计,同时利用NiosⅡ处理器自定制指令与C2H加速编译工具对系统中关键部分进行硬件加速,使系统具有实时性检测功能.  相似文献   

19.
研究了一种以NiosⅡ为处理器核心的视频采集及网络传输系统并FPGA实现.系统采用双NiosⅡ处理器构架,利用SOPC技术构建网络平台,分析了SOPC系统定制、存储空间共享、内存映射、双核通信的实现机制.设计采用PAL制式的摄像头作为视频数据源,两个NiosⅡ软核和外设组成的SOPC系统负责视频数据的采集、缓存、打包及发送.系统中双NiosⅡ协同工作,以嵌入式Linux操作系统作为软件平台,在RTP实时传输协议的支持下实现视频数据网络传输,提高系统的工作效率和稳定性.  相似文献   

20.
随着FPGA的低成本化和整合资源的不断增强,FPGA在整个嵌入式市场中的份额在不断增加。基于FPGA的NiosII软核以其高度的设计灵活性和完全可定制性在现今电子产品设计及工业控制中扮演着重要的角色。此外,以SD卡为代表的大容量存储卡成为消费电子类产品最重要的存储媒体。基于NiosII软核处理器来读写SD卡的接口设计在诸多电子系统中的使用也愈来愈多。文中给出了基于NiosII软核处理器的SD卡接口设计方案,并介绍了NiosII的驱动架构,给出SD存储卡在NiosII软核上的驱动程序设计。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号